Alright, braai masters and beer lovers, let's talk about the Cordoba derby! Instituto Cordoba hosts Central Cordoba de Santiago in what promises to be a proper Argentine league scrap. Neither side is setting the world alight early in the season, but that's where the value lies for us winners.

Instituto is rooted to the bottom of their group with just one point from four games. Their recent form is kak, with only one win in their last ten outings – a 2-0 victory over Atletico Tucuman back in October. Since then, it's been a struggle, including a 1-0 loss to Gimnasia M. just last week. At home, they've managed a decent 2-2 draw against a strong Lanus side but also fell 0-1 to Velez Sarsfield. The stats tell a story of a team that creates chances (averaging 11.7 shots per game) but can't finish their braai wors, scoring just 0.70 goals per game on average.

Central Cordoba sits just above them with four points. Their story is one of draws and defensive resilience, especially on the road. Look at their recent away results: a 0-0 draw at Atletico Tucuman and a 1-0 loss at San Lorenzo. Crucially, they haven't found the net in any of their last three away matches. That's a massive red flag for their attack. However, they are tough to break down, conceding only 0.33 goals per game on their travels and keeping clean sheets in 40% of their last ten matches overall.

The head-to-head record favours the visitors slightly, with Central Cordoba winning two of the three meetings, including the most recent one 2-1 in 2024. However, all three games had goals, with two going over 2.5 goals.

This time, I'm smelling a different story. Instituto's home attack (1.00 goals per game) meets Central Cordoba's travel-sick attack (0.00 goals per game). The visitors' defence is organised away from home, while Instituto's defence is leaky. It has the makings of a tense, cagey match where one goal might decide it.
